Stop At: Warnemünde Cruise Center, 18119 Rostock, Germany

Meet at the Warnemuende Rostock pier and start with a walking tour of Warnemuende. An enthusiastic local guide will share insight into the local history and present with you and take you to the most prominent places in Warnemuende and Rostock. The tour starts with a stroll through Warnemuende, the fisherman’s village and seaside resort your ship docks in today. See the typical gabled houses of the 18th and 19th century with their half-timbered facades and ornamented doors and gables. The authentic “Old Stream” canal with its fisherman’s boats, boutiques, cafés and often street art performance is an absolute must-see. Above all towers the lighthouse of 1898 and the sandy beach. Pass By: Town Hall Rostock, Neuer Markt 1a, 18055 Rostock, Germany

Head to Rostock on the public train and tram An approx. 30 min train ride away is the heart of Rostock, the biggest and most well known city of Mecklenburg county. This old hanseatic and university town offers a rich variety of sights and photo opportunities. During your guided walk of the historic center see the splendid town hall, lively market square, historic university, medieval monastery of the Holy Cross as well as the buzzling boulevard Kroepeliner Strasse and the brick gothic town wall and mighty town gates.

Stop At: St. Mary’s Church, Rostock, b. d. Marienkirche 2, 18055 Rostock, Germany

inside visit to St. Marien Church with astronomical clock and continue guided walk
